  • Frequently Asked Questions

    What is a facial concentrate and how does it differ from a serum?

    A facial concentrate is a product with a high concentration of active ingredients, aimed at solving specific skin problems. Unlike a serum, a concentrate can have a lighter texture and an even higher concentration of active ingredients. It absorbs quickly and acts at a deep level.

    What is the right way to use a concentrate in skin care?

    Apply the concentrate to cleansed and toned skin before serum and cream. Use a few drops, distributing with light movements. Frequency of application depends on the manufacturer's recommendations and skin needs.

    Are concentrates suitable for all skin types?

    Yes, but it is important to choose the right concentrate for your skin type and needs. There are concentrates for dry, oily, combination and sensitive skin. Always pay attention to the composition and the manufacturer's recommendations.
